【SE】Pythonで週3日スキルアップ!
「もっとスキルアップしたいけれど、日々の業務に追われて時間がない…」そんな悩みを抱えるSEの方はいませんか?特に、最新技術であるPythonを習得したいと考えていても、学習時間の確保は大きな課題です。しかし、週3日という働き方を賢く活用することで、効率的にスキルを磨き、キャリアの選択肢を広げることが可能です。この記事では、限られた時間の中でPythonスキルを習得し、SEとしての市場価値を高める具体的な方法を解説します。あなたのスキルアップへの一歩を、今ここから踏み出しましょう。
SEがPythonを学ぶべき理由と具体的な活用事例
現代のSEにとって、Pythonはもはや必須とも言えるスキルになりつつあります。その汎用性の高さから、システム開発、データ分析、自動化、AI/機械学習といった幅広い分野で活用されており、SEの業務効率化や新たな価値創造に直結します。例えば、Pythonを使えば、日々の定型業務の自動化スクリプトを簡単に作成でき、浮いた時間をより戦略的な業務やスキルアップに充てることが可能です。
市場の動向を見ると、Pythonスキルの需要は高まる一方です。レバテックの調査(career.levtech.jp)によると、特にデータサイエンスや機械学習の分野でPythonを扱えるSEのニーズが顕著であり、これらのスキルは高単価案件に繋がりやすい傾向があります。例えば、システムから収集したログデータの分析にPythonを活用することで、サービスの改善点や異常を早期に発見するといった業務も可能になります。
- データ分析・可視化: 大量のデータを効率的に処理し、グラフやレポートで分かりやすく提示。
- 業務自動化: ファイル操作、Webスクレイピング、システム連携など、繰り返し作業を自動化。
- AI/機械学習: 機械学習モデルを開発し、予測分析やレコメンデーション機能などをシステムに組み込む。
さらに、統計的誤差分析を行うためのPythonライブラリ「SE」(pypi.org)や、GitHubで公開されているPythonでの標準誤差計算(github.com)のように、専門的な分析ツールとしてPythonが活用されています。これらのツールを理解し活用できるSEは、より高度なデータ駆動型意思決定に貢献できるでしょう。まずは、ご自身の業務で自動化できそうな小さなタスクを見つけ、Pythonでスクリプトを作成してみることから始めてみてください。
週3日勤務で実現するSEの効率的なスキルアップ戦略
週3日勤務という働き方は、SEがスキルアップを実現するための大きなチャンスです。週休4日となることで、まとまった学習時間を確保しやすくなり、集中してPython学習に取り組むことが可能になります。一般的なフルタイム勤務では難しい、インテンシブな学習プランを立てられるのが最大のメリットです。
効率的なスキルアップのためには、明確な目標設定と計画的な学習が不可欠です。例えば、週3日の勤務日以外に週15時間(1日5時間×3日)を学習に充てると仮定します。この時間を、基礎学習、実践演習、プロジェクト参加といったフェーズに分け、短期・中期目標を設定します。レバテックフリーランスのデータ(freelance.levtech.jp)を見ると、週3日勤務の案件でも高単価なものがあり、特定の専門スキルが求められる傾向があります。これは、限られた時間で高い成果を出すために、集中的なスキルアップが重要であることを示唆しています。
- 目標設定: 3ヶ月後にWebスクレイピングができるようになる、半年後に簡単なWebアプリを開発するなど、具体的な目標を設定。
- 計画策定: 目標達成に必要な学習内容を洗い出し、週ごとの学習スケジュールを作成。
- 進捗管理: 定期的に学習の進捗を確認し、必要に応じて計画を修正。
学習リソースとしては、オンライン学習プラットフォーム(Udemy, Coursera)、公式ドキュメント、技術ブログ、書籍などを活用しましょう。また、学習コミュニティに参加して疑問を解消したり、他の学習者と情報交換することも、モチベーション維持に繋がります。週3日勤務の柔軟性を最大限に活かし、計画的かつ継続的な学習で着実にスキルアップを図りましょう。
Python活用で広がるSEのキャリアパスと実践的な学習法
Pythonスキルを習得することは、SEのキャリアパスを大きく広げる鍵となります。特に、フリーランスとして独立を考えている場合、Pythonは高単価案件を獲得するための強力な武器となり得ます。レバテックフリーランスの求人情報(freelance.levtech.jp)を見ると、Pythonを用いたデータ分析、機械学習、Webアプリケーション開発などの案件が多数掲載されており、専門性の高いSEが求められていることが分かります。
Pythonを活用することで、従来のシステム開発だけでなく、AIエンジニア、データサイエンティスト、DevOpsエンジニアなど、より専門的で需要の高い職種へのキャリアチェンジも視野に入ってきます。スキルアップは、単に技術を身につけるだけでなく、自身の市場価値を高め、望む働き方を実現するための投資と言えるでしょう。例えば、se-lib.orgのようなソフトウェア工学のリソースを活用し、Pythonを応用した開発手法や設計パターンを学ぶことで、より高度なプロジェクトに対応できるSEへと成長できます。
- ポートフォリオ作成: 実際に動くWebアプリやデータ分析プロジェクトを作成し、GitHubなどで公開。
- オープンソース貢献: 興味のあるオープンソースプロジェクトに参加し、コードレビューや機能追加を行う。
- 実務応用: 小さな社内ツール開発や既存システムの改善にPythonを導入し、実践経験を積む。
実践的な学習法としては、書籍やオンライン講座でインプットした知識を、必ずコードを書いてアウトプットすることが重要です。また、技術コミュニティや勉強会に積極的に参加し、情報収集や人脈形成に努めることも、キャリアを切り開く上で非常に有効です。Pythonという強力なツールを手にし、あなたのSEとしてのキャリアを次のステージへと引き上げましょう。
まとめ
本記事では、SEがPythonを習得し、週3日という働き方を活用して効率的にスキルアップする方法について解説しました。Pythonは、業務の自動化から高度なデータ分析、AI/機械学習まで、幅広い分野でSEの価値を高める強力なツールです。限られた時間を計画的に使い、実践的な学習を重ねることで、着実に自身の市場価値を高め、理想のキャリアパスを築くことが可能です。
週3日勤務の柔軟性を最大限に活かし、具体的な目標設定と計画的な学習に取り組むことで、あなたは間違いなくPythonスキルを習得し、新たなキャリアの扉を開くことができるでしょう。Pythonは、あなたのSEとしての可能性を無限に広げ、より充実した働き方を実現するための最高の投資です。
今すぐ、あなたのPython学習計画を立て、小さな一歩から始めてみましょう。この投資が、あなたの未来を大きく変えるきっかけとなるはずです。今日から行動を起こし、理想のSE像へと近づいてください。
参考URL一覧
- pypi.org – SE
- se-lib.org
- career.levtech.jp – ITエンジニアのキャリアプランの考え方と成功の秘訣
- freelance.levtech.jp – 週3日〜のフリーランス案件
- github.com – Standard errors in Python
注:この記事は、参考URLを元にAIによって生成されたものです。最新の正確な情報については、元のニュースソースをご確認ください。

